The gallery presents the Swiss artist Anna Shesterikova, a high professional who has been working in the international art market for many years. In 1993, she defended her master's degree with honors at the Faculty of Applied Arts at the Moscow Textile Academy. She is the founder of ANNA-ART-STUDIO in Buchs SG and has dozens of students. Anna has participated in more than 70 international exhibitions and has won many prizes. In 2023, she was awarded the Leonardo da Vinci Prize in Milan. The artist is regularly invited to various galleries for collaboration, and her works adorn hundreds of collections. "In the portrait from the series "Children of the World" we see a boy from the Kayapo tribe with full face and body paint." said Anna about this portrait. "The little Indian is wearing a headdress made of bird feathers and lots of beaded jewelry. The Kayapo hairstyle typically includes shaving the crown. The boy has just been playing with a bird, which replaces his toy, but now he is lost in his thoughts. I wonder what this young Indian is thinking about? The Kayapo tribe lives on the banks of the Amazon River in Brazil. The Indians of this tribe insert plates into their lower lips and always pierce their ears, since "fool" in their language is a person without a hole in his ears. Girls of the tribe from the age of 12-13 are given to be raised by an adult man, who teaches her to be a good wife. And the boys go through an incredibly painful ritual of initiation into warriors. They must throw a wasp's nest from the top of a tree. Those who descend on their own after this are considered warriors, ready to defend the tribe. A legend of the Kayapo tribe says that once upon a time, a long time ago, a deity descended from the sky to them, left heirs, taught them medicine and hunting, and then flew back to the sky in a burning house. Research has shown that in places where this tribe lives, the level of radiation is increased, which may indirectly confirm the theory of the intervention of another mind in the life of the Kayapo tribe." The painting is ready to hang on the wall and is equipped with hooks. It is made in mixed media, acrylic and oil on canvas.
